Default Wastegate flange welded onto hf manifold?

I was planning on buying a d series turbo manifold but i got to thinking about just fabbing me a wastgate flange and welding it onto the existing hole where the o2 sits. Would this work? How well do you think the welds will hold?

Yeah it will work, Ive seen it done. You gotta make the hole bigger for sure ! Just make sure when welding steel onto cast that you heat the cast up with a torch till the aera you are going to weld is cherry hot, make sure its red,red.. Then put flange on and weld away..
Its good to have the manifold secured in a vice while its red so you dont move it or bump it and or get burned.. If you dont heat up the cast it will crack off and roll down the street under pressure. Yeah it might hold for a month or so, but it will break off if you dont heat the cast good.
